Responsibilities
  • Perform high-quality mammography examinations for both screening and symptomatic patients in line with NHS Breast Screening Programme (NHSBSP) standards.
  • Ensure compliance with IR(ME)R (Ionising Radiation (Medical Exposure) Regulations) and local protocols.
  • Provide safe, compassionate, and patient-focused care, maintaining dignity and privacy.
  • Accurately position patients, adapting technique for those with additional needs or mobility issues.
  • Monitor and maintain image quality assurance (QA) standards.
  • Work collaboratively with radiologists, breast care nurses, radiographers, and clerical staff to deliver seamless services.
  • Support the triple assessment process (imaging, clinical examination, and biopsy).
  • Maintain accurate and timely patient records in line with NHS policies.
  • Participate in multi-disciplinary team (MDT) meetings as appropriate.
  • Undertake continuous professional development (CPD) to maintain HCPC registration and NHSBSP accreditation.
